CORE ROLE RESPONSIBILITIES:
Uphold standards of behavior as defined by the company's Core Values, Code of Conduct, and Operational Guidelines
Maintains the highest safety standards and follows all protocols to keep our teams and guests healthy - is knowledgeable about all Alamo policies and procedures
Fields, organizes, and prepares guest drink tickets based on approved operational processes - focused on safety, quality, accuracy, and efficiency
Utilizes tools - jiggers, measurers, spoons, shakers, and any other tool required by Alamo bar operation’s protocols for ALL preparations
Communicates needs, concerns, and other points of importance with teammates and managers regularly
Cleans, preps, organizes, and maintains bar areas as needed and assigned
Supports the delivery of food and beverage orders as business dictates
